Recording Charity Donations: A Step-by-Step Journal Entry Guide

Making correct financial records is vital for any non-profit organization. When it comes to charity donations, effectively accounting for these contributions promotes transparency and preserves the trust of your donors. Here's a step-by-step guide on how to create journal entries for charity donations.

The first stage is to recognize the type of donation received. Was it a financial contribution, or did you receive in-kind donations like supplies?

  • Categorize the donation appropriately. For example, a cash donation would be logged as an increase in your assets account. A donation of supplies might augment your stock account.
  • Ensure that you have a sound receipt from the donor. This provides proof of the contribution and helps guarantee accurate records.

Create a journal entry that illustrates the transaction. A typical journal entry for a cash donation would contain a debit to your cash account and a credit to your income account. Remember to record the entry accurately.

Navigating Donation Receipts for Tax Purposes: Best Practices and Compliance

When donating to charitable causes, it's important to keep accurate records for tax purposes. A donation receipt is a crucial document that verifies your contributions. Ensure your receipts specify essential details, such as the donor's name, date of the donation, amount given, and donation to charity receipt a clear explanation of the charity. Consult IRS guidelines for specific criteria regarding donation receipts and tax deductions. Organizing organized records can streamline your tax filing process.

  • Consider using a dedicated accounting tool to manage your charitable contributions effectively.
  • Secure your donation receipts appropriately for at least three years, as recommended by the IRS.
